.t4s-c-fd-perfume-trio{--fdt-bg: #1a1715;--fdt-text: #efe6d3;--fdt-heading: #ffffff;--fdt-accent: #c9a45a;--fdt-rule: rgba(255, 255, 255, .18);--fdt-card-bg: transparent;background:var(--fdt-bg);color:var(--fdt-text);padding:80px 24px}.t4s-c-fd-perfume-trio__head{text-align:center;margin:0 auto 48px;max-width:720px}.t4s-c-fd-perfume-trio__heading{font-family:Sawarabi Mincho,serif;font-weight:500;font-size:clamp(20px,2.4vw,30px);letter-spacing:.08em;line-height:1.55;color:var(--fdt-heading);margin:0 0 16px}.t4s-c-fd-perfume-trio__desc{font-family:Zen Old Mincho,serif;font-size:clamp(13px,1.1vw,15px);line-height:1.95;color:var(--fdt-text);margin:0}.t4s-c-fd-perfume-trio__grid{display:grid;grid-template-columns:1fr;gap:48px 32px;max-width:1100px;margin:0 auto}@media(min-width:769px){.t4s-c-fd-perfume-trio__grid{grid-template-columns:repeat(3,1fr)}.t4s-c-fd-perfume-trio__grid[data-cols-pc="2"]{grid-template-columns:repeat(2,1fr);max-width:760px}.t4s-c-fd-perfume-trio__grid[data-cols-pc="1"]{grid-template-columns:1fr;max-width:380px}.t4s-c-fd-perfume-trio__grid[data-cols-pc="4"]{grid-template-columns:repeat(4,1fr)}}.t4s-c-fd-perfume-trio__card{background:var(--fdt-card-bg);text-align:center;display:flex;flex-direction:column;align-items:stretch;position:relative;border:1px solid rgba(255,255,255,.05);transition:border-color .4s ease,transform .4s ease,box-shadow .4s ease}.t4s-c-fd-perfume-trio__card:hover{border-color:#c9a45a59;transform:translateY(-3px);box-shadow:0 18px 40px -28px #c9a45a73}.t4s-c-fd-perfume-trio__media{display:block;width:100%;aspect-ratio:1 / 1;overflow:hidden;background:#0e0c0b;position:relative}.t4s-c-fd-perfume-trio__img{width:100%;height:100%;object-fit:cover;display:block;transition:transform .7s cubic-bezier(.2,.7,.2,1)}.t4s-c-fd-perfume-trio__media:hover .t4s-c-fd-perfume-trio__img,.t4s-c-fd-perfume-trio__card:hover .t4s-c-fd-perfume-trio__img{transform:scale(1.045)}.t4s-c-fd-perfume-trio__body{display:flex;flex-direction:column;align-items:center;padding:28px 22px 30px}.t4s-c-fd-perfume-trio__index{display:inline-flex;align-items:center;gap:12px;margin-bottom:18px}.t4s-c-fd-perfume-trio__index-line{display:block;width:28px;height:1px;background:var(--fdt-accent);opacity:.55}.t4s-c-fd-perfume-trio__index-num{font-family:Cormorant,serif;font-style:italic;font-weight:500;font-size:15px;letter-spacing:.12em;color:var(--fdt-accent);line-height:1}.t4s-c-fd-perfume-trio__title{margin:0;font-family:Cormorant,Sawarabi Mincho,serif;font-weight:600;font-size:clamp(22px,2.2vw,30px);letter-spacing:.14em;line-height:1.2;color:var(--fdt-heading)}.t4s-c-fd-perfume-trio__title a{color:inherit;text-decoration:none;transition:color .25s ease}.t4s-c-fd-perfume-trio__title a:hover{color:var(--fdt-accent)}.t4s-c-fd-perfume-trio__blurb{margin:16px 0 0;font-family:Zen Old Mincho,serif;font-size:clamp(12px,.95vw,14px);line-height:1.95;color:var(--fdt-text);max-width:280px;opacity:.92}.t4s-c-fd-perfume-trio__blurb>p{margin:0;line-height:inherit;font:inherit;color:inherit}.t4s-c-fd-perfume-trio__blurb>p+p{margin-top:.6em}.t4s-c-fd-perfume-trio__price-block{margin-top:26px;padding-top:22px;position:relative;width:100%}.t4s-c-fd-perfume-trio__price-block:before{content:"";position:absolute;top:0;left:50%;transform:translate(-50%);width:56px;height:1px;background:var(--fdt-rule)}.t4s-c-fd-perfume-trio__price{display:flex;justify-content:center;align-items:baseline;gap:8px}.t4s-c-fd-perfume-trio__price-amount{font-family:Cormorant,serif;font-weight:500;font-size:28px;letter-spacing:.06em;color:var(--fdt-heading);line-height:1}.t4s-c-fd-perfume-trio__price-suffix{font-family:Zen Old Mincho,serif;font-size:12px;letter-spacing:.04em;color:var(--fdt-text);opacity:.7}.t4s-c-fd-perfume-trio__extra-info{display:inline-flex;align-items:center;gap:6px;margin:12px 0 0;font-family:Zen Old Mincho,serif;font-size:12px;line-height:1.6;letter-spacing:.06em;color:var(--fdt-text);opacity:.92}.t4s-c-fd-perfume-trio__extra-icon{flex-shrink:0;color:var(--fdt-accent)}.t4s-c-fd-perfume-trio__cta{margin-top:24px;display:inline-flex;align-items:center;justify-content:center;gap:12px;padding:13px 28px;border:1px solid #ffffff;color:#0e0c0b;background:#fff;font-family:Cormorant,serif;font-weight:500;font-size:13px;letter-spacing:.18em;text-decoration:none;transition:background .3s ease,color .3s ease,border-color .3s ease,letter-spacing .3s ease}.t4s-c-fd-perfume-trio__cta-arrow{flex-shrink:0;transition:transform .3s cubic-bezier(.2,.7,.2,1)}.t4s-c-fd-perfume-trio__cta:hover{background:var(--fdt-accent);border-color:var(--fdt-accent);color:#0e0c0b;letter-spacing:.22em}.t4s-c-fd-perfume-trio__cta:hover .t4s-c-fd-perfume-trio__cta-arrow{transform:translate(4px)}.t4s-c-fd-perfume-trio__empty{padding:32px;border:1px dashed var(--fdt-rule);color:var(--fdt-text);opacity:.6;font-size:13px}@media(max-width:768px){.t4s-c-fd-perfume-trio{padding:56px 20px}.t4s-c-fd-perfume-trio__head{margin-bottom:32px}.t4s-c-fd-perfume-trio__grid{gap:40px 16px}.t4s-c-fd-perfume-trio__body{padding:24px 18px 26px}.t4s-c-fd-perfume-trio__index{margin-bottom:14px}.t4s-c-fd-perfume-trio__index-line{width:22px}.t4s-c-fd-perfume-trio__title{letter-spacing:.12em}.t4s-c-fd-perfume-trio__blurb{margin-top:12px}.t4s-c-fd-perfume-trio__price-block{margin-top:20px;padding-top:18px}.t4s-c-fd-perfume-trio__price-amount{font-size:24px}.t4s-c-fd-perfume-trio__cta{margin-top:20px;width:100%;padding:14px 24px}}
/*# sourceMappingURL=/cdn/shop/t/274/assets/c-fd-perfume-trio.css.map */
